    A jigger golf club can refer to one of two types of clubs. Most often, it describes a predecessor to the modern 4-iron. You may also see the term associated with a pitching club or lofting iron, an early version of today's pitching wedge. On 1stDibs, find a selection of antique and vintage golf clubs.

    No, hickory golf clubs are no longer made for play but are often sought after by collectors. Manufacturers favor metal materials for additional durability. Hickory clubs are still seen as collector items for golf aficionados and can be proudly displayed as decor. Browse a wide selection of vintage hickory golf clubs on 1stDibs.

    Some old hickory golf clubs may be worth something. However, the condition of the clubs will have a big impact on value. Most golf clubs that underwent regular use will show some level of wear and tear, which may negatively impact resale price. Also, complete sets of golf clubs tend to be worth more than individual pieces. If you have questions about a particular club or set, enlist the help of a certified appraiser who can evaluate the equipment and estimate its value. On 1stDibs, shop a range of golf clubs.

    In contemporary art, conceptual art is a movement that began in the 1960s. Artists producing conceptual art assign more importance to the idea behind the art than to the piece itself. An example is Joseph Kosuth’s One and Three Chairs, a piece consisting of a real chair, a photograph of a chair and the dictionary definition of the word chair. When the work was displayed, Kosuth included instructions for any chair to be photographed and then displayed beside its image. In this way, the chair itself is not the artwork. Rather, the art comes from examining the way the object, image and words provide competing and complementary definitions of what a chair is. Find a large selection of fine art on 1stDibs.

    Many people consider KAWS’s art type to be Pop art. The style first emerged in the 1950s. In stark contrast to traditional artistic practice, Pop art’s practitioners drew on imagery from popular culture, using things like comic books, advertising, product packaging and other commercial media to create original paintings, prints and sculptures that celebrated ordinary life in the most literal way. In his work, KAWS similarly appropriates pop phenomena like Mickey Mouse, the Smurfs, the Simpsons and SpongeBob SquarePants. Shop a selection of KAWS art on 1stDibs.

    The style of Keith Haring's art is Pop art. This style emerged in the 1950s, when artists first began drawing on popular culture when producing original paintings, prints and sculptures. Haring found his inspiration in cartoons, adapting the style for his paintings, prints and murals that addressed the universal themes of death, love and sex, as well as contemporary issues, like the crack cocaine and AIDS epidemics. Find a range of Keith Haring art on 1stDibs.

    The main difference between Art Nouveau and Art Deco is that the former is detailed and ornate, and the latter is sharp and geometrical. When the movement started at the end of the 19th century, Art Nouveau was heavily influenced by nature and the curved lines of flowers. Art Deco, which became popular in the beginning of the 20th century, was inspired by the geometric abstraction of cubism.

    In art, a mural is a painting applied to a permanent part of architecture. Most often, artists apply murals to walls or ceilings. Some famous examples of murals in art history include Leonardo da Vinci's Last Supper, Diego Rivera's Man, Controller of the Universe and Banksy's Girl with Balloon.
